#d02549 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d02549 is composed of 81.6% red, 14.5%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.2% magenta, 64.9%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 347.4 degrees, a saturation of 69.8% and a lightness of 48%. #d02549 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4a92 with #a10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#d02549 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d02549 has RGB values of R:208, G:37, B:73 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.82, Y:0.65,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13641033.
